The Inquisition, by definition, had no jurisdiction over anyone other than Christians. Any Jews they persecuted were individuals who had converted to Catholicism, normally referred to as "New Christians" or conversos, and who were still engaging in "Judaicizing," a term that was very inclusive and included washing too often.

The request for establishment of an Inquisition that was sent to Rome in 1478 was signed by both Ferdinand and Isabella, as co-monarchs, and Ferdinand is credited with the responsibility for spreading it beyond Castille itself.

The expulsion of the Jews and the Moors in 1492 was intended to make Spain a totally Christian nation, and to free the Spanish from the influence of non-Catholics.
